The reason for reviewing and replicating work of other scientists is influenced by two factors listed in the answer:
1. An experiment may have had errors that the scientist did not recognize. <u>(unintentional) </u>
2. The results of individual scientists may be influenced by bias. <u>(intentional)</u>
<em>Personal motivations may often influence a scientist to manipulate the results to best suit his/her hypothesis, consequently leading to scientific fraud. </em>
While other options listed are elements of the scientific method, they are not the reasons behind the review and replication of a scientist's work by others.
